Placekicker Nick Folk, who late last season expressed an interest in signing a long-term deal with the Jets, has signed a multiyear contract.

Folk, who was franchise-tagged on Feb. 28, enjoyed in 2013 arguably his best season in seven seasons as a pro and four with the Jets. He hit the game-winning field goals in the season opener against Tampa Bay, at Atlanta and at home in overtime against New England.

He remains among the NFL's top three most accurate fourth-quarter kickers of the past 24 seasons, with his 92.2% career rate (47-for-51) trailing only Stephen Gostkowski (96.9%) and Denver's Matt Prater (94.0%).

Those game-winning kicks were three of the career-high 33 field goals he made in 36 attempts for a career-high 91.7% accuracy. He also broke our franchise records for most consecutive field goals from the start of a season (23) and most consecutive home field goals (20), and he recorded a career-high 30 kickoff touchbacks.

For his Jets career, Folk has an 81.1% accuracy on his regular-season field goal tries (103-for-127) and for his career the figure is 80.3% (167-for-208).
